The "Stay Strong, Stay Healthy" program was developed by Tufts University and is designed to help middle-aged and older adults improve strength, flexibility, and balance. According to research conducted by Tufts, strength training improves bone density, can help reduce falls, improves arthritis symptoms, and increases flexibility in middle-aged and older adults and can lead to a healthier, more active lifestyle.

Session topic:

Participants will do warm-up exercises for about 5 minutes. They will do 8 simple strengthening exercises that can be done with or without weights. Cool down stretches will be done at the end of the session. Fitness post-assessments will be conducted.

Focus on Kids, developed by the University of Missouri, is a court-approved educational program for parents with minor children, who are seeking divorce, legal separation, motion to modify, annulment or paternity. The educational session will increase awareness of the effects marriage dissolution and/or custody has on children.

Session topic:

Focus on Kids is for parents to better understand how divorce affects children, and how their actions during and after the divorce can have long-term affects on the children involved.

Trout fishing is an option for campers, usually two times at 6:30 a.m. each day. State Park daily license fee is $2 ($3 if
member is 16 or older). Older members must have valid MO fishing permit. Bring cash to pay for fishing fee at camp. Each
fisherperson needs to bring the following equipment: fishing rod, reel, and 2 - 4 lb. test line, single hook lures (60th-100th
ounce jigs or 1/16 oz. single hook rooster tails) and a stringer. (Few/no trout are caught on heavier line or larger lures.) A
limited number of camp rods and reels are available. Each fisherperson must wear a billed cap and eye protection (eye
glasses, sun glasses or safety glasses) while fishing. Please send cap and glasses with your camper if they intend to fish.
